Advanced Infrared Thermography for Industrial Applications

Infrared thermography has emerged as a powerful non-invasive tool for monitoring and analyzing thermal conditions in industrial environments. Cutting-edge infrared cameras offer exceptional sensitivity and spatial resolution, enabling the detection of minute temperature variations. These variations can signal a wide range of conditions, such as equipment failures, component defects, and {thermallosses. Industrial applications for advanced infrared thermography span diverse sectors, such as manufacturing, power generation, and construction.

  • Manufacturing: Inspecting welds, detecting flaws, and pinpointing insulation deficiencies.

  • Power Generation: Assessing the efficiency of power plants, pinpointing leaks in steam lines and transformers.

  • Construction: Monitoring building envelopes for thermal gaps, analyzing the efficiency of insulation systems.

Furthermore, advanced infrared thermography can be combined with other assessment techniques to provide a comprehensive understanding of industrial operations. Its ability to reveal problems at an early stage contributes to improved reliability, reduced downtime, and cost savings.

Examining Assets with Thermal Imaging

Thermal imaging technology harnesses the power of infrared radiation to unveil hidden insights about assets. By detecting variations in thermal patterns, thermal cameras allow inspectors to pinpoint potential problems that might otherwise remain unnoticed. This contactless method offers a range of benefits across various industries, from predictive maintenance to security applications.

  • Engineers can utilize thermal imaging to pinpoint problems in electrical equipment, such as loose connections or overheating components.
  • Construction managers can leverage thermal imaging to locate air leaks, insulation deficiencies, and potential water damage.
